Crafting Your Mastery in Color Coding

1. Drums in Red – Setting the Rhythm

Begin by imparting your drums with the boldness of red. The rhythmic heartbeat of your composition becomes visually evident, allowing you to groove seamlessly as you create.

2. Bass in Brown – Laying the Foundation

Basslines lay the foundation of your music’s structure. Coat them in the richness of brown, grounding your composition in a steady, earthy resonance.

3. Instruments in Green – Cultivating Musical Growth

Let the instruments bloom in the nurturing embrace of green. This color symbolizes growth and harmony, mirroring the diverse elements of your musical arrangement.

4. Vocals in Purple – A Royal Voice

Vocals carry the soul of your music. Paint them with regal purple, giving them the attention they deserve as the captivating centerpiece of your composition.

5. FX in Teal – Unleash the Magic

Special effects weave magic into your music. In the enchanting shade of teal, your FX elements stand out, ready to sprinkle your composition with sonic brilliance.
